Here are the books that I've either read, are on my list, or are sitting here waiting to be read on subjects like entrepreneurship, all things small business (e.g., sales, marketing), and social media.  This is a broad category indeed, but they are very related.  For example, entrepreneurs need to know about business plans and how to sell their ideas.  Another example is that small businesses need to know how to leverage social media tools, sites, and techniques.
